The Swiss legal frame for VAT return
Three documents summarise the health of a Swiss business: the balance sheet (what it owns), the income statement (what it earns) and the notes (what else you should know). All the work of VAT return converges on those three pages, in Matten bei Interlaken too.
Art. 957a CO requires complete, truthful and systematic recording of transactions, each entry backed by a supporting document. For VAT return, that means in practice: no movement without a receipt, and an audit trail that can be reconstructed at any time — including during a VAT or AHV inspection.

Matten bei Interlaken: what changes, what does not
Matten bei Interlaken (postal code 3800, canton Bern) applies the same federal rules as the rest of the country: what changes in Matten bei Interlaken are the cantonal counterparts — tax administration, compensation office, commercial register.
For a business in Matten bei Interlaken, that means VAT returns identical to anywhere in Switzerland, but a tax return and family allowances governed by the canton Bern.

What is the difference between a limited and an ordinary audit?
The ordinary audit applies to companies exceeding, for two consecutive years, two of three thresholds: CHF 20 million balance sheet total, CHF 40 million revenue, 250 full-time positions. Others fall under the limited audit, and those with no more than ten full-time positions on annual average can opt out with all shareholders' consent. These federal thresholds do not depend on the registered seat — in Matten bei Interlaken as anywhere.
What is simplified bookkeeping and who can use it?
Sole proprietorships and partnerships under CHF 500,000 of revenue may limit themselves to recording income, expenses and assets (art. 957 para. 2 CO). Once over the threshold — or upon founding a Sàrl or an SA — full accounts with balance sheet, income statement and notes become mandatory. The CHF 500,000 threshold is assessed the same way in Matten bei Interlaken.

What are the current Swiss VAT rates?
Since 1 January 2024: 8.1% (standard), 2.6% (reduced — for example food and medicines) and 3.8% (accommodation). Returns must be filed and paid within 60 days after the period ends (quarterly under the effective method, semi-annually under the net tax rate method). These federal rates apply unchanged in Matten bei Interlaken.
